3 Benefits of An In Home Newborn Session

1. You Don’t Have To Pack Up Your Family

As a mom of 4, I know how much work it is getting a newborn packed up for an outing. By the time you have fed and changed baby, you have to start the process all over again! Staying home makes your newborn session simpler. All you have to do is get everyone dressed–shoes optional-and be ready to love on your people! Since I’m a lifestyle newborn photographer, I don’t use props or do too many heavy posing, so there’s very little prep work before I come. All I need is a good window and a snuggly family and we’ll create beautiful images together.

2. Baby And Siblings Stay In The Comfort Of Your Home

There’s a certain comfort that comes from being home. Undoubtedly children know their surroundings even at a young age. It’s familiar. For young kids, all of their toys are there and they have easy access to what they might need. I have found newborns to be calmer when they are in their parents arms in the comfort of their home. In addition to this, older siblings can run around and play while I take photos of baby alone or parents with baby. In a stage that can feel overwhelming and chaotic, in home newborn sessions are meant to feel relaxed and simple.

The Third Benefit of An In Home Newborn Session
Is It’s Easy To Go At Baby’s Pace

My newborn sessions are laid back and unhurried. I always leave ample time during these sessions in case baby needs to eat, have a diaper change, be swaddled, or simply held. Staying at home allows mama to nurse baby in the rocking chair or change a diaper on the changing table. We don’t have to worry about it being too hot or too cold like we would if we were outside. There’s no rush to leave because we’ve already arrived where we want to be.
